We have samba sharing out 2 of our 3 printers to 50+ NT4 and Win2k
boxes, and EVERYTHING works, including deleting documents, automatic
print driver downloads, printing preferences etc. This is running on a
Mandrake 8.1 box with samba-2.2.3a (basically identical to Mandrake 8.2
RPMS).

To ensure you can print from samba, you must either not have a windows
user name that is the same as a linux username and have "guest ok = yes"
in the printers section of smb.conf (the default), or, if you do have
usernames that are the same, you must eitherreg-hack your windows boxes
to use clear-text passwords, and make them the same as your linux
passwords, or you must add your windows passwords to the samba smbpasswd
file, using (as root)

# smbpasswd -a <username>

Please see the docs at http://mandrakeuser.org/connect/csamba.html for
more info, or see the docs in the samba-doc package.
